Practice Exam: Techniques of Integration
Time: 60 minutes


Problem 1 (15 points)   Compute the exact value of $\displaystyle \int_0^\pi \sin^2(\theta)\,d\theta $

Problem 2 (10 points)   Compute the exact value of $\displaystyle \int_1^3 \frac{\ln (2x)}{x^2}\,dx $

Problem 3 (15 points)   Find $\displaystyle \int e^{-2t}\cos t\,dt $

Problem 4 (10 points)   Find $\displaystyle \int \frac{3x^3-17x^2+36x-35}{x^2-4x+4}\,dx $

Problem 5 (10 points)   Find $\displaystyle \int \tan^4(s)\sec^4(s)\,ds $

Problem 6 (15 points)   Find $\displaystyle \int\arcsin (x-1)\,dx $

Problem 7 (10 points)   Find $\displaystyle \int \sqrt{9-4x^2}\,dx $

Problem 8 (15 points)   Find $\displaystyle \int\frac{2x-1}{x^2-2x+10}\,dx $
